Fig. 5. (A-H) Flourescence immunolocalization of Asy1 antibody (green) to spread B. oleracea PMCs, counterstained with DAPI. The antibody signal is initially punctate to the axial elements at early leptotene (A), becoming progressively continuous through leptotene (B), zygotene (C) and pachytene (D). By early diplotene (E), the signal becomes fragmented, coinciding with desynapsis of the chromosomal axes (arrow); the inset highlights the association of the Asy1 signal with the desynapsing chromosome axes, and by late diplotene (F) the bivalents are unlabelled, although the antibody forms aggregates in the nucleoplasm. Antibody labelling is not detected in PMCs at the diakinesis (G) to tetrad (H) stages. Bar, 10 µm.
